He's not getting any younger but Angel Gabrial is clearly still relishing his job and scored here last month over 2m. He is respected but the drop in trip might not be ideal. Diocletian flopped here in May but will be better suited over this trip based on his Sandown run since and joins last-time-out second here Four Kingdoms on the shortlist. Marengo was rather luckless here on previous visit and can go well but OVERHAUGH STREET might be the answer. Second on soft ground over 1m4½f last month at the track, this longer trip looks suitable and Ed De Giles' runner should be able to get to the front again from his low berth.
